How PayPal Deposits Work, Step by Step
Funding a casino account with PayPal is a two-stage process that takes under a minute once your PayPal balance or linked bank card is ready. The casino never sees your card details; it only sees your PayPal email address, which is the core of the method’s appeal.
| Step | What Happens |
|---|---|
| 1. Log in | Sign in to your chosen UKGC-licensed casino and head to the cashier. |
| 2. Select PayPal | Choose PayPal from the deposit methods and enter the amount. |
| 3. Redirect | You are taken to PayPal’s secure login page; the casino never handles your financial data. |
| 4. Approve | Confirm the payment. Funds appear in your casino balance instantly. |
| 5. Play | Head to the game lobby. If the deposit qualifies for a bonus, the offer is credited automatically or via a code. |
Because the transfer happens in real time, there is no waiting around. Deposits via PayPal are processed instantly across all the major UK operators, including LeoVegas casino, Magical Vegas casino, and BoyleSports casino. The minimum deposit is typically £10, though some sites set it at £5, so check the cashier before committing.
Fees, Limits, and Timing in Both Directions
Here is where PayPal’s reputation is built. Deposits to a casino are free, and withdrawals back to your PayPal wallet are also free at the vast majority of operators. The casino absorbs the merchant fees, which is why some sites restrict PayPal to deposits only and ask you to withdraw via bank transfer instead.
Processing times are the real differentiator. A PayPal withdrawal is often completed within 24 hours, and many operators now approve e-wallet payouts in under an hour during business hours. Once the casino releases the funds, the money lands in your PayPal wallet immediately; from there, transferring to your bank account takes a few hours on a standard transfer, or seconds with an instant transfer if your bank supports it.
Limits vary by operator. Daily withdrawal caps at UK sites typically sit between £5,000 and £10,000, while monthly caps range from £20,000 to £50,000. These are commercial terms set by each operator, not legal ceilings, and high-rollers can usually negotiate higher limits with a dedicated account manager.
One caution: PayPal charges you a currency conversion fee of around 3.5% above the exchange rate if you deposit in a currency other than GBP. For UK players using sterling, this is irrelevant, but it matters if you play at a site that prices in euros.
Bonus Eligibility: The E-Wallet Nuance
Here is the catch that trips up many players. Because PayPal is an e-wallet, some operators exclude it from welcome bonus qualifying deposits. The reasoning is historical: e-wallets were once used to circumvent bonus wagering by cycling funds in and out quickly, so many casinos barred them from promotions entirely.
The landscape has shifted. In 2026, most UK-facing operators, including BetMGM casino and Betfair casino, treat PayPal deposits as fully qualifying for welcome bonuses. A handful still exclude it, so always read the promotion’s payment method terms before you deposit. If the terms say “deposits via e-wallets do not qualify”, your £50 PayPal deposit will not trigger the bonus, and you will miss out on the match amount.
Wagering requirements on paypal slots uk offers typically range from 20x to 65x, set by each operator as a commercial term. A £50 bonus at 35x requires £1,750 in total turnover before winnings convert to cash. Always check whether slots contribute 100% to wagering; most do, but table games often contribute far less, sometimes as little as 10%.
Security and Buyer Protection Reality
PayPal’s buyer protection is a powerful tool for online shopping, but it does not cover gambling transactions. The policy explicitly excludes payments for gambling services, which means you cannot raise a dispute with PayPal if a casino refuses to pay a withdrawal. Your protection comes from the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) licensing regime instead.
All UK-facing operators must hold a UKGC licence and display their licence number in the site footer. If a dispute arises, your first step is the casino’s internal complaints process; if that fails, you escalate to the Independent Betting Adjudication Service (IBAS), which arbitrates disputes between players and licensed operators.
What PayPal does give you is an additional privacy layer. The casino never sees your bank card number, which reduces the risk of card details being compromised in a data breach. PayPal’s own fraud monitoring is robust, and you can set up two-factor authentication for an extra layer of security. For the vast majority of players, this is more than adequate protection for casino transactions.

Withdrawal Flow: Verification and Timelines
Before your first withdrawal, expect a verification check. UKGC rules require operators to confirm your identity, typically by requesting a copy of your passport or driving licence and a recent utility bill or bank statement. This is a one-time process; once your account is verified, subsequent withdrawals flow faster.
The withdrawal flow with PayPal is straightforward. Request the withdrawal from the casino cashier, select PayPal as the destination, and confirm the amount. The casino processes the request, which takes anywhere from 10 minutes to 24 hours depending on the operator’s internal approval queue. Coral casino and Party Poker are both known for processing e-wallet withdrawals promptly, often within the hour during daytime.
Once approved, the funds land in your PayPal wallet instantly. From there, you can spend them directly at other merchants, transfer to your bank account, or keep them in the wallet for your next casino session. The total time from cashier request to bank account is usually under 48 hours, which is significantly faster than the three-to-five-day wait associated with card withdrawals.
One practical note: some operators require you to withdraw via the same method you deposited with, up to the total amount deposited. If you deposited £100 via PayPal and won £500, the first £100 must go back to PayPal; the remaining £400 can be withdrawn via any available method. This is a standard anti-money-laundering measure, not a restriction unique to PayPal.

Common Questions About PayPal at UK Casinos
How do I withdraw winnings back to my PayPal account?
Navigate to the cashier, select withdrawal, choose PayPal as the method, and enter the amount. After the casino approves the request, which typically takes under 24 hours, the funds appear in your PayPal wallet instantly. You can then transfer them to your bank account or spend them elsewhere.
What fees does PayPal charge for casino transactions?
Deposits to casinos are free, and withdrawals from casinos to PayPal are free at virtually all UK operators. The only charge you may encounter is a currency conversion fee of around 3.5% above the exchange rate if you transact in a non-GBP currency, which is irrelevant for UK players using sterling.
When does a PayPal deposit fail to qualify for a welcome bonus?
Some operators exclude e-wallet deposits from bonus eligibility as a commercial term. If the promotion’s terms state that e-wallet deposits do not qualify, your PayPal deposit will not trigger the bonus. Always read the payment method section of the bonus terms before depositing to confirm eligibility.
Why is my PayPal withdrawal taking longer than expected?
The most common reason is the initial verification check, which requires identity documents before your first withdrawal. Subsequent withdrawals should process faster. If a withdrawal exceeds 24 hours after approval, contact the casino’s support team, and if unresolved, escalate to IBAS for adjudication.
